COB62887 Ms Fr 343 fol.43 A knight of the Round Table, Sir Bors, is forced to make a choice between rescuing his brother Lionel or saving a damsel, from the Queste del Saint Graal, c.1380-85 (vellum) by Italian School, (14th century); Bibliotheque Nationale, Paris, France; (add.info.: Bohort l essillie secourant la demoiselle; ); Italian, out of copyright

In this print from the 14th century manuscript "Ms Fr 343 fol. 43" we witness a pivotal moment in the life of Sir Bors, a valiant knight of the Round Table. The Italian School artist skillfully captures the essence of conflict and choice that defines this scene. Sir Bors finds himself torn between two pressing matters: rescuing his beloved brother Lionel or saving a damsel in distress. As he stands amidst an ethereal medieval landscape, his armor glimmers with determination while his face reveals the weight of his decision. The composition beautifully portrays the clash between duty and compassion as these opposing forces converge upon Sir Bors. With whip in hand, he prepares to confront both physical adversaries and inner turmoil. It is within this struggle that true heroism emerges. This image transports us back to King Arthur's legendary court, where chivalry and honor reign supreme. We are reminded of the timeless themes present in Arthurian tales - sacrifice, loyalty, and difficult choices that test one's character. Preserved within Bibliotheque Nationale in Paris, France, this vellum artwork serves as a testament to the enduring power of medieval manuscripts.
